Output 43591a1417dec0de136a0401efa5baa856628f4aaddfaef8b5941366e800dc3d:1

value
20573144
script pubkey
OP_HASH160 OP_PUSHBYTES_20 694c61874970894a033df4e19f9fa4e45e541583 OP_EQUAL
address
MHVvgcdyQDQTfor6sNEVf85YhzjWEFM7cF
transaction
43591a1417dec0de136a0401efa5baa856628f4aaddfaef8b5941366e800dc3d
spent
true